When the coordinates (1, 1), (2, 3), (5, 3), and (4, 1) are joined, which shape is formed?

Answer:

Option A is correct.

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given with Coordinates of the a vertices of a figure, ( 1 , 1 ) , ( 2 , 3 ) ,

( 5 , 3 ) , ( 4 , 1)

We have to find Shape of the figure.

To find Shape of the figure. Mark all points on the graph.

Graph is attached.

Clearly from graph figure is parallelogram because it has two pair of opposite parallel sides. and two pair of opposites sides which are equal.

Therefore, Option A is correct.
